This form of electricity will send its current in a single direction only. In most cases, DC current is only used in devices that use batteries. This means that any device that you have in your home that uses batteries operates on a DC system. This forms a direct loop. Find best 10 licensed electrician - Service Tech Blog Forums - This heat is contained within a heat exchanger made of aluminum or steel. The heat exchanger is where combustion produces a flame as natural gas ignites. Air blows over the heat exchanger to heat up and is sent to the ducts running throughout the home. It is essentially a curved tube, and the smoke and carbon monoxide byproducts vent through the other end and out of the house ..More
